Skip to content

Instantly share code, notes, and snippets.

MrCrap / Response.php
Created Feb 17, 2022 — forked from jeffochoa/Response.php
Laravel HTTP status code
View Response.php
// This can be found in the Symfony\Component\HttpFoundation\Response class
const HTTP_CONTINUE = 100;
const HTTP_PROCESSING = 102; // RFC2518
const HTTP_OK = 200;
const HTTP_CREATED = 201;
const HTTP_ACCEPTED = 202;
MrCrap / gist:6008642b9b480e7c34524cd6606139bd
Created Dec 1, 2021 — forked from pawelmhm/gist:8917867
Scrapy spider crawling Stack Overflow
View gist:6008642b9b480e7c34524cd6606139bd
from scrapy.spider import Spider
from scrapy.contrib.spiders import CrawlSpider, Rule
from scrapy.contrib.linkextractors.sgml import SgmlLinkExtractor
from scrapy.selector import Selector
from scrapy.item import Item, Field
import urllib
class Question(Item):
tags = Field()
answers = Field()
MrCrap /
Created Jul 5, 2018 — forked from oinume/
Flask + python-oauth2 + python-twitter sample
# app/
# -*- coding: utf-8 -*-
import os
class Config(object):
DEBUG = False
SECRET_KEY = 'dev_key_h8hfne89vm'
CSRF_SESSION_LKEY = 'dev_key_h8asSNJ9s9=+'
View Format Rupiah di
# ---------------

import locale

def rupiah_format(angka, with_prefix=False, desimal=2):
    locale.setlocale(locale.LC_NUMERIC, 'IND')
    rupiah = locale.format("%.*f", (desimal, angka), True)
 if with_prefix:
MrCrap /
Created Aug 16, 2017 — forked from kevinelliott/
Clean Install – Mac OS X 10.9 Mavericks

Mac OS X 10.9 Mavericks

Custom recipe to get OS X 10.9 Mavericks running from scratch, setup applications and developer environment. I use this gist to keep track of the important software and steps required to have a functioning system after a semi-annual fresh install.

Install Software

The software selected is software that is "tried and true" --- software I need after any fresh install. I often install other software not listed here, but is handled in a case-by-case basis.

Install from App Store

MrCrap /
Created Aug 6, 2017 — forked from andrewsmedina/
Find slow queries in mongo DB

A few show tricks to find slow queries in mongodb

Enable profiling

First, you have to enable profiling

> db.setProfilingLevel(1)

Now let it run for a while. It collects the slow queries ( > 100ms) into a capped collections, so queries go in and if it's full, old queries go out, so don't be surprised that it's a moving target...